[
https://issues.apache.org/jira/browse/GERONIMO-6077?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13088554#comment-13088554
]
Rex Wang commented on GERONIMO-6077:
------------------------------------
The bundle org.apache.karaf.shell.console provide this prompt.
Currently, we include it in the startup.properties and set the start-level 30.
I tried a work around to hard code in framework launcher so that the bundle
won't be started when we boot karaf. But after karaf started, the geronimo
server boots all the modules and seems when the
org.apache.geronimo.configs/hot-deployer/3.0-SNAPSHOT/car start, it will start
all its dependenies which include karaf.shell.console. This results as
following, which print the geronimo in the middles of the list... Currently,
geronimo is not that good integrated with osgi life cycle, so before we smooth
away that, it looks like hard to resolve this problem...
-----------------------------------------------------------------------------------
D:\_g\_tr\assemblies\geronimo-tomcat7-javaee6\target\assembly\bin>geronimo run
-c -l
Using GERONIMO_HOME:
D:\_g\_tr\assemblies\geronimo-tomcat7-javaee6\target\assembly
Using GERONIMO_TMPDIR: var\temp
Using JRE_HOME: D:\DevJava\Java\jdk1.6.0_21\jre
Booting Geronimo Kernel (in Java 1.6.0_21)...
Module 1/63 org.apache.geronimo.framework/j2ee-system/3.0-SNAPSHOT/car
started in .000s
Module 2/63 org.apache.geronimo.framework/rmi-naming/3.0-SNAPSHOT/car
started in .156s
Module 3/63 org.apache.geronimo.framework/plugin/3.0-SNAPSHOT/car
started in .281s
Module 4/63 org.apache.geronimo.framework/j2ee-security/3.0-SNAPSHOT/car
started in .235s
Module 5/63
org.apache.geronimo.framework/server-security-config/3.0-SNAPSHOT/car started
in .015s
Module 6/63 org.apache.geronimo.framework/bundle-recorder/3.0-SNAPSHOT/car
started in .000s
Module 7/63
org.apache.geronimo.framework/geronimo-gbean-deployer/3.0-SNAPSHOT/car started
in .188s
Module 8/63 org.apache.geronimo.configs/j2ee-server/3.0-SNAPSHOT/car
started in .031s
Module 9/63 org.apache.geronimo.configs/j2ee-deployer/3.0-SNAPSHOT/car
started in .078s
Module 10/63 org.apache.geronimo.configs/bval-deployer/3.0-SNAPSHOT/car
started in .141s
Module 11/63 org.apache.geronimo.configs/transaction-1_6/3.0-SNAPSHOT/car
started in .125s
Module 12/63 org.apache.geronimo.configs/system-database/3.0-SNAPSHOT/car
started in .781s
Module 13/63 org.apache.geronimo.configs/openjpa2/3.0-SNAPSHOT/car
2011-08-22 14:54:47
no longer available for use with the Aries Blueprint container
started in .000s
Module 14/63 org.apache.geronimo.configs/openejb/3.0-SNAPSHOT/car
started in .578s
Module 15/63 org.apache.geronimo.configs/jasper/3.0-SNAPSHOT/car
started in .016s
Module 16/63 org.apache.geronimo.configs/tomcat7/3.0-SNAPSHOT/car
started in .718s
Module 17/63
org.apache.geronimo.configs/connector-deployer-1_6/3.0-SNAPSHOT/car started
in .047s
Module 18/63 org.apache.geronimo.configs/tomcat7-deployer/3.0-SNAPSHOT/car
started in .016s
Module 19/63 org.apache.geronimo.configs/web-extender/3.0-SNAPSHOT/car
started in .016s
Module 20/63 org.apache.geronimo.configs/hot-deployer/3.0-SNAPSHOT/car
______ _
/ ____/___ _________ ____ (_)____ ___ ____
/ / __ / _ \/ ___/ __ \/ __ \/ // __ `__ \/ __ \
/ /_/ // __/ / / /_/ / / / / // / / / / / /_/ /
\____/ \___/_/ \____/_/ /_/_//_/ /_/ /_/\____/
Apache Geronimo (3.0-SNAPSHOT)
Hit '<tab>' for a list of available commands
and '[cmd] --help' for help on a specific command.
Hit '<ctrl-d>' or 'osgi:shutdown' to shutdown Geronimo.
geronimo> started in .031s
Module 21/63 org.apache.geronimo.configs/remote-deploy-tomcat/3.0-SNAPSHOT/car
started in .547s
Module 22/63 org.apache.geronimo.configs/jasper-deployer/3.0-SNAPSHOT/car
started in .000s
Module 23/63 org.apache.geronimo.configs/myfaces/3.0-SNAPSHOT/car
started in .000s
Module 24/63 org.apache.geronimo.configs/myfaces-deployer/3.0-SNAPSHOT/car
started in .312s
Module 25/63 org.apache.geronimo.configs/aries/3.0-SNAPSHOT/car
started in .000s
Module 26/63 org.apache.geronimo.configs/aries-deployer/3.0-SNAPSHOT/car
started in .000s
Module 27/63
org.apache.geronimo.configs/persistence-jpa20-deployer/3.0-SNAPSHOT/car started
in .000s
Module 28/63 org.apache.geronimo.plugins/pluto-support/3.0-SNAPSHOT/car
started in .000s
Module 29/63 org.apache.geronimo.plugins/console-tomcat/3.0-SNAPSHOT/car
started in 1.297s
Module 30/63 org.apache.geronimo.plugins/plugin-console-tomcat/3.0-SNAPSHOT/car
started in .375s
Module 31/63
org.apache.geronimo.plugins.monitoring/mconsole-ds/3.0-SNAPSHOT/car started
in .047s
Module 32/63
org.apache.geronimo.plugins.monitoring/mconsole-tomcat/3.0-SNAPSHOT/car started
in 1.047s
Module 33/63
org.apache.geronimo.configs/activemq-broker-blueprint/3.0-SNAPSHOT/car started
in 1.110s
Module 34/63 org.apache.geronimo.configs/activemq-ra/3.0-SNAPSHOT/car
started in .187s
Module 35/63
org.apache.geronimo.plugins/activemq-console-tomcat/3.0-SNAPSHOT/car started
in .406s
Module 36/63
org.apache.geronimo.plugins/debugviews-console-tomcat/3.0-SNAPSHOT/car started
in .344s
Module 37/63 org.apache.geronimo.plugins/sysdb-console-tomcat/3.0-SNAPSHOT/car
started in .484s
Module 38/63
org.apache.geronimo.plugins/openejb-console-tomcat/3.0-SNAPSHOT/car started
in .516s
Module 39/63 org.apache.geronimo.configs/openejb-deployer/3.0-SNAPSHOT/car
started in .031s
Module 40/63
org.apache.geronimo.configs/openejb-corba-deployer/3.0-SNAPSHOT/car started
in .031s
Module 41/63 org.apache.geronimo.configs/j2ee-corba-yoko/3.0-SNAPSHOT/car
started in .313s
Module 42/63 org.apache.geronimo.configs/openwebbeans-deployer/3.0-SNAPSHOT/car
started in .016s
Module 43/63 org.apache.geronimo.plugins.monitoring/agent-ds/3.0-SNAPSHOT/car
started in .235s
Module 44/63 org.apache.geronimo.configs/mejb/3.0-SNAPSHOT/car
started in .516s
Module 45/63
org.apache.geronimo.plugins.monitoring/agent-car-jmx/3.0-SNAPSHOT/car started
in .031s
Module 46/63 org.apache.geronimo.configs/welcome-tomcat/3.0-SNAPSHOT/car
started in .391s
Module 47/63 org.apache.geronimo.configs/javamail/3.0-SNAPSHOT/car
started in .016s
Module 48/63
org.apache.geronimo.plugins/plancreator-console-tomcat/3.0-SNAPSHOT/car started
in .390s
Module 49/63 org.apache.geronimo.configs/client-deployer/3.0-SNAPSHOT/car
started in .047s
Module 50/63 org.apache.geronimo.configs/webservices-common/3.0-SNAPSHOT/car
started in .000s
Module 51/63 org.apache.geronimo.configs/axis/3.0-SNAPSHOT/car
started in .047s
Module 52/63 org.apache.geronimo.configs/axis-deployer/3.0-SNAPSHOT/car
started in .031s
Module 53/63 org.apache.geronimo.configs/jaxws-deployer/3.0-SNAPSHOT/car
started in .000s
Module 54/63 org.apache.geronimo.configs/axis2/3.0-SNAPSHOT/car
started in .218s
Module 55/63 org.apache.geronimo.configs/axis2-deployer/3.0-SNAPSHOT/car
started in .016s
Module 56/63 org.apache.geronimo.configs/jaxws-ejb-deployer/3.0-SNAPSHOT/car
started in .000s
Module 57/63 org.apache.geronimo.configs/axis2-ejb-deployer/3.0-SNAPSHOT/car
started in .016s
Module 58/63 org.apache.geronimo.configs/jaxws-sun-tools/3.0-SNAPSHOT/car
started in .000s
Module 59/63 org.apache.geronimo.configs/jaxws-tools/3.0-SNAPSHOT/car
started in .000s
Module 60/63 org.apache.geronimo.plugins/uddi-db/3.0-SNAPSHOT/car
started in .031s
Module 61/63 org.apache.geronimo.configs/uddi-tomcat/3.0-SNAPSHOT/car
started in 2.922s
Module 62/63 org.apache.geronimo.configs/wink/3.0-SNAPSHOT/car
started in .000s
Module 63/63 org.apache.geronimo.configs/wink-deployer/3.0-SNAPSHOT/car
started in .016s
Startup completed in 40.688s seconds
-----------------------------------------------------------------------------------
-Rex
> Display usage information after server startup?
> -----------------------------------------------
>
> Key: GERONIMO-6077
> URL: https://issues.apache.org/jira/browse/GERONIMO-6077
> Project: Geronimo
> Issue Type: Improvement
> Security Level: public(Regular issues)
> Reporter: Kevan Miller
>
> The usage information:
> {code}
> Hit '<tab>' for a list of available commands
> and '[cmd] --help' for help on a specific command.
> Hit '<ctrl-d>' or 'osgi:shutdown' to shutdown Geronimo.
> {code}
> Would be better displayed after a server startup is complete. Also, the
> command prompt (i.e. 'geronimo>') is not visible after the server has been
> started. So, it's not apparent to new users that they can enter a command.
--
This message is automatically generated by JIRA.
For more information on JIRA, see: http://www.atlassian.com/software/jira